![](https://img-blog.csdnimg.cn/20201014180756913.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
python
文章平均质量分 79
阿木木爱打代码
这个作者很懒,什么都没留下…
展开
-
通过python调用OpenAI的API
通过python调用OpenAI的API原创 2023-04-08 00:01:43 · 7343 阅读 · 10 评论 -
python管理工具pyenv
python管理工具pyenv【摘要】作为python后端开发工程师,需要经常切换python版本进行工作,这意味着我们的系统需要安装多个python版本,在unix 系统中一般默认自带了 Python2.7.5 ,如果我们需要安装python3,第一种方式可以通过下载源码包然后进行编译安装(make && make install),但更简单的方式应该是利用pyenv工具进行安装,结合 pyenv-virtualenv 插件,能够方便的创建和管理 python 虚拟环境,在虚拟环境中的原创 2021-04-05 15:26:36 · 593 阅读 · 0 评论 -
python装饰器
【摘要】装饰器本质上是一个Python函数,它可以让其他函数在不需要做任何代码变动的前提下增加额外功能,装饰器的返回值也是一个函数对象.;常用场景比如:插入日志、性能测试、事务处理、缓存、权限校验等场景。装饰器是解决这类问题的绝佳设计,有了装饰器,我们就可以抽离出大量与函数功能本身无关的代码并重用。本章主要讲解几种装饰器的写法,包括被装饰函数是否含参数、装饰器是否带参数、类装饰器。普...原创 2020-01-01 22:00:53 · 142 阅读 · 0 评论 -
Python多种方法获取多线程返回值
【摘要】 近段时间,工作上需要用到多线程,并且要获取多线程的返回值,python多线程一般使用threading模块,但threading模块有个问题,无法返回线程里面运行的结果,我通过三种方法讲解如何获取多线程的返回值。一、通过获取多线程的返回值有如下三种常用方法:方法一:通过自定义线程类,继承Thread类,并复写run方法,在run方法中写入执行函数的方式,并把返回...原创 2019-07-02 21:23:39 · 18322 阅读 · 5 评论